18 movies. Some good, some not so good, but we love em' all. How do these movies rank with the TC? Let's find out!

MCU Ranked: A Look Back On the First Ten Years

We do not own any of the rights to the characters, locations, and properties mentioned on this site.

© 2021 The Twisted Cape, LLC

United States